Discussion: Rotator cuff advise

Larry, I'll be 74 in two weeks, have played senior softball since I was 55 and still play on 4 diferent teams during the summer. I went through shots, etc., as you have, on my right throwing arm shoulder. Had arthroscopic surgery last January, went through surgery, rehab.etc. came back played 4 games and unfortunatly fell on the same shoulder. Tore up all tenons and muscles on that shoulder. June had surgery, reb and now swinging, throwing, almost there, I'm doing everything my Therapist has recomended and I'm ready to play
ball this summer and have fun. Good luck Larry

Senior Softball-USA is dedicated to informing and uniting the Senior Softball Players of America and the World. Senior Softball-USA sanctions tournaments and championships, registers players, writes the rulebook, publishes Senior Softball-USA News, hosts international softball tours and promotes Senior Softball throughout the world. More than 1.5 million men and women over 40 play Senior Softball in the United States today. »SSUSA History  »Privacy policy
